瀏覽代碼

增加面谈笔录非空判断

humuyu 3 年之前
父節點
當前提交
9b6a0178d0

+ 7 - 0
eladmin-system/src/main/java/me/zhengjie/application/bank/controller/BankNotarizeController.java

@@ -52,6 +52,7 @@ public class BankNotarizeController extends BaseController {
 	private final TencentHumanFaceVerify faceVerify;
 	private final SmsTemplateService smsTemplateService;
 	private final RedisTemplate<String, String> redisTemplate;
+
 	/**
 	 * 获取签名公证书URL
 	 *
@@ -106,8 +107,10 @@ public class BankNotarizeController extends BaseController {
 				faceVerify.getBankKeyLicence(), userName, idCard, businessNo);
 		return ResponseDTO.success(str);
 	}
+
 	/**
 	 * 视频通话
+	 * 
 	 * @param json
 	 * @return ResponseDTO<?>
 	 */
@@ -147,6 +150,10 @@ public class BankNotarizeController extends BaseController {
 		}
 		//
 		OrderFileEntity orderFile = orderFileRepository.getOrderNote(businessNo);
+		// 判断如果面谈笔录没有,给提示
+		if (orderFile == null) {
+			return ResponseDTO.error(ResultCode.INTERVIEW_NOTE_UNSUBMIT);
+		}
 		// pdf的地址预览
 		String noteUrl = FileUploadUtil.getPreviewUrl(orderFile.getHtmlUrl());